Model 9811 / 9814 Controllers & Model 9801 / 9802 RIMs 
 
Technical Details 
 
Automatic Back-up 
The controller initiates and maintains command over back-up signal routing in the event of an application module 
malfunction.  Continuous communication between the controller module and its application modules maintains up-
to-the-second system status.  Extensive internal diagnostics within application modules, in coordination with 
controller communication, speeds signal re-routing to a designated back-up module. 
 
Dual Powering Options 
Available powering options include AC powering with DC back-up (Model 9811), and DC powering with DC back-up 
(Model 9814).  For international applications, AC powering is universal (90 V AC to 264 V AC, 47 Hz to 63 Hz).  DC 
input range is -42 V DC to -60 V DC SELV.  Both controllers support full chassis powering of any mix of application 
modules. 
 
Alarm Outputs 
"Dry" contact closures are provided on the rear interface module for alarm connection.  Users can select either 
Normally Open (NO) or Normally Closed (NC) contact types for alarm outputs. 
 
SMC (Status Monitoring and Control) 
The SMC bus allows complete remote control operation of all application module functions and chassis level 
functions managed by the controller module.  Interface is via two RJ-14 style jacks on the controller that are 
designed for loop-through cabling.  This feature allows daisy-chaining of multiple SMC equipped units. 
 
Local Control Port 
The controller provides front panel access for local control of all functions.  The local control port is equivalent to, 
but electrically isolated from, the SMC interface.  SMC activity has priority and is not affected by use of the local 
control port. 
 
Back-up Bus Access 
This feature allows an external module outside the Continuum Headend System chassis to back-up a faulty 
application module inside the chassis.  This feature is useful when back-up groups larger than eight application 
modules are desired.  Back-up busses are available for audio (L, R, SAP, subcarrier) and baseband video.  
 
Model 9825M and 9825S Modulators Memory Expansion 
The new Continuum Modulators (Models 9825M and 9825S) contain added feature sets that require additional 
memory in the controller module for proper operation.  The Model 9811 and 9814 Controller Modules contain this 
necessary memory expansion.  Models 9810 and 9813 Controller Modules may be upgraded to Model 9811/9814 
Controller capability.
